With the increase in demand for innovative financing and transaction options for the infrastructure and renewables sector, JLL is looking for an Infrastructure and Renewables expert to join their recently launched Asia Pacific team. In this newly created role, you will be a core part of the Australia team, focusing on key markets across the Asia Pacific region. JLL’s Infrastructure and Energy business will focus on providing specialist transactional and financial advisory services to developers of and investors in renewable energy assets across a range of technologies including solar PV, wind, hydrogen, energy storage across the APAC market. The team’s expertise includes: M&A: disposal and acquisition of renewable energy assets (projects, portfolios, or platforms). Equity capital raising for seed, development and construction capital. Debt capital raising for senior, junior, mezzanine and HoldCo debt. Select broader strategic advice, including PPA advisory; commercial, financial, and strategic advice on renewables strategies and valuations and project appraisals. You will be based in Australia and will have the opportunity to work on mandates throughout the Asia Pacific region. Responsibilities will include, but not limited to: With support from senior colleagues, take the lead on day to day execution of M&A transactions, equity/debt capital raises and other client engagements by project-managing the day-to-day activities and coordinating all parties involved. Manage the relationship with existing clients as well as internal and external stakeholders. Working with junior team members, prepare financial models and transaction documents (e.g. teaser, IM, Q&A, etc.) as well as client deliverables. Proactively supporting in pursuing new business development opportunities through the generation of client leads and preparation of and involvement in pitches. Lead the development of in-house financial modelling and junior financial modelling resource and undertake valuation assignments Manage junior team members on assignments and contribute to their learning and development journey Develop thought leadership materials and produce sector insights on the renewable market to build your brand. Supporting the growth and development of Energy and Infrastructure team through a variety of internal tasks. Your experience will include: A Bachelors or equivalent university degree. A Masters or MBA will be positively valued. Demonstrable experience in managing M&A transactions and financing operations. Experience of producing (and overseeing production of) high-quality documents using the full suite of Microsoft Office applications. Demonstrable experience of developing and using complex financial/Excel models. Knowledge of the Asia Pacific renewable energy market and . A proactive attitude with a desire to improve and the ability to learn on the job. Demonstrated ability to generate new business and build client relationships. Ability to proactively overcome qualitative and quantitative challenges confidently. Strong interpersonal and communication skills and an ability to work in a team environment. A strong appetite to pursue a leading career in the renewable energy and infrastructure space.
